So why the sudden shift? In part, it could be the introduction of online fitness classes and influencers, from YouTube and Instagram, who are confident in their body and empower their followers to be the same. More women are getting access to fitness and working out with the added bonus of feeling good in their skin. With an entire online community of women to help and encourage each other, it has never been easier to get into the fitness world.

Whether you are new to fitness or an experienced gym-goer, there is no wrong way to be in the gym. All bodies are different and there is no one-size-fits-all when it comes to working out.
